
Waffle Factory @ Eunos Singapore Post Office Mall
For this issue of ‘What to do in Singapore”, we experienced one of Singapore’s favorite pastimes – eating but in a bigger (-> Buffets) and unique (-> Waffle Buffets!) way. This small eatery was featured in a Singaporean food variety shows as well as a number of local newspaper lifestyle reports for its unique variety of waffles e.g. oreo, durian, honey.
Check out the bright decor of the Waffle Factory outlet and the yummy looking posters indicating what they have to offer.

From 10am to 10pm daily, you can experience an all-you-can-eat buffet of waffles of many different flavours. You can also pick from a (One-time) selection of ice-creams and drinks to complement your waffles. All these for just $8.80!
If somehow you are still hungry, you can top-up $3 for a main course e.g. spaghetti.
However, you should also take note of some house rules e.g. the standard buffet wastage charges. As the Durian flavor waffles is the most requested flavor at Waffle Factory, each buffet diner is entitled to only 1 Durian flavor waffle.

A snapshot of what we ate – 12 waffles + 1 ice cream crispy waffle + 1 chocolate float.
Our favorite waffle flavors – Durian (Must-Try!), Oreo Chocolate, Butter Corn, Nacho Cheese

We rate Waffle Factory @ Singapore Post Office Mall:
- Food (Warm Yummy Waffles but quite sick of it after a while): 3.5/5
- Ambiance (simple and quiet – probably because we were early (10am)): 3/5
- Service (helpful and friendly; service was fast too): 4/5
- Location (just beside Paya Lebar MRT – easy to find ): 4/5
- Value (reasonable for a many varieties of waffle + drink): 4/5
